Market Context
Cipher Digital (CIFR) has seen a sharp pullback in recent trading sessions, with shares declining nearly 9% to $20.33 as selling pressure intensifies. The move comes amid elevated trading volume, suggesting active profit-taking or rotation out of the digital infrastructure space. Near-term technical signals highlight vulnerability: the stock tested its support level near $19.31 earlier in the week before rebounding slightly, while resistance around $21.35 has capped any attempted recovery. The broader sector context adds to the cautious tone—crypto and Bitcoin mining equities have been volatile in recent weeks, influenced by shifting regulatory sentiment and fluctuating hash rate economics. Market participants are closely watching energy cost trends and the network difficulty adjustment cycle, both of which could directly impact CIFR's operational margins. Additionally, the company’s positioning within the high-performance computing segment has drawn attention, but near-term earnings momentum remains uncertain. Volume patterns indicate that institutional flows may be rotating toward larger-cap names, leaving mid-cap miners like Cipher relatively exposed. Should the stock fail to reclaim the $21 resistance level in the upcoming sessions, a retest of the $19 support zone could materialize, especially if broader risk appetite continues to wane.

Technical Analysis
Cipher Digital (CIFR) recently tested the $19.31 support level, which held on above-average volume, suggesting buyers are defending that zone. The stock has since bounced to the $20.33 range, positioning itself just below a near-term resistance at $21.35. Price action has formed a series of higher lows over the past several sessions, hinting at a potential short-term uptrend if the resistance at $21.35 is broken with conviction. Momentum indicators, while not overextended, appear to be recovering from oversold territory in recent weeks; the RSI has moved off its low and into the mid-40s, indicating a shift in sentiment but not yet confirming a full reversal. Volume patterns show a pickup on up days compared to down days, which could reflect accumulating interest. The 50-day moving average is acting as overhead resistance near $21.00, currently capping gains. A decisive move above $21.35 would likely target the next resistance zone around $22.00, while a failure to hold above $19.31 could open the door to test the $18.50 area. Traders should monitor price action at these key levels, as a consolidation between support and resistance may persist before a clearer trend emerges. The overall technical picture remains neutral to slightly bullish, given the bounce off support, but requires a catalyst to sustain upward momentum.

Outlook
Looking ahead, Cipher Digital’s recent 8.79% decline to $20.33 places the stock near a critical support zone. The $19.31 level may serve as a floor; if price action stabilizes above it, a recovery toward the $21.35 resistance area could unfold. Conversely, a sustained break below support would likely shift focus to lower demand zones.
Several factors could influence direction. Broader market sentiment toward digital infrastructure plays a role, as does the company’s ability to demonstrate operational progress in upcoming quarters. While no recent earnings release has occurred, market expectations for the next report may create short-term volatility. Additionally, any news regarding strategic partnerships or capital allocation moves might alter the risk-reward calculus.
In a bullish scenario, a decisive move above $21.35 with above-average volume could signal renewed buying interest, potentially opening a path toward higher resistance levels. In a bearish scenario, failure to hold $19.31 might invite further selling pressure, with the next meaningful support likely emerging around recent congestion zones.
Given the current price action, traders may watch for a clear breakout or breakdown before committing to directional bets. Cautious positioning appears warranted until clearer catalysts emerge.
